What Is A Legal Observer?
The purpose of legal observing is to protect the civil liberties of political activists. Legal Observers do not intentionally become
involved in the actions or intervene in any confrontations with police or others. Legal Observers strive to refrain from actions that
could be construed as participating in the demonstration.
Legal Observers can make the following contributions:
· Legal Observers may deter police misconduct,
· Legal Observers may testify about their observations,
· Legal Observers may assist activists who are detained, arrested, or who need medical attention, by alerting the
appropriate support teams associated with the demonstration.
The desirable qualities of a legal observer include the ability to:
· Remain calm in chaotic situations,
· Pay attention to detail,
· Balance risk and safety to maximize effectiveness,
· Write unbiased descriptions of the scene or event, and
· Focus on unconstitutional actions.
